Syrian Arab Republic - Assault

559 (number) in 2008

Assault of Syrian Arab Republic slumped by 14.40% from 653 number in 2007 to 559 number in 2008. Since the 18.09% surge in 2004, assault sank by 91.22% in 2008.

What is assault?

'Assault' means physical attack against the body of another person resulting in serious bodily injury; excluding indecent/sexual assault; threats and slapping/punching. 'Assault' leading to death should also be excluded. (UN-CTS M3.2)

What is Syrian Arab Republic assault?

Date Value Change, %
2008 559 -14.40%
2007 653 -88.22%
2006 5,543 -9.97%
2005 6,157 -3.27%
2004 6,365 18.09%
2003 5,390
